Transaction 527333977472929b0d61760e72e53e172629ec940f33624ddc3697604bbbe687

1 Input
2 Outputs
  • 527333977472929b0d61760e72e53e172629ec940f33624ddc3697604bbbe687:0
  • value  812129
    address  1FUEuhbfcnAyPnMdJ48WR3NMtjkoKbE8e7
  • 527333977472929b0d61760e72e53e172629ec940f33624ddc3697604bbbe687:1
  • value  993163
    address  17jfBLM8wNjhmkzTxeA64kSvjtyYCZffKq